Nicole Desir

EVP, Marketing and Communications at FreshRealm

Nicole Desir has a diverse and extensive work experience spanning multiple industries. Nicole is currently serving as the EVP of Marketing and Communications at FreshRealm, where they focus on establishing and promoting the company's brand in the market. In 2021, they also joined Chief, a private network aimed at empowering and supporting women in leadership positions.

Before their current roles, Nicole worked as a Founder/Consultant at NOA Groupe, where they helped clients develop and manage various branded businesses in the beauty, personal care, lifestyle, and fashion industries. Some of their clients included well-known brands like CoverGirl and Marc Fisher.

Nicole also had a role as a Brand Strategy and Marketing Consultant at StamfordNext, where they provided their expertise in brand development and marketing strategies. Additionally, Nicole served as the Head of Division at Blueprint - Powered by Beanstalk, a global brand extension consultancy, where they launched the division and led business development efforts.

Prior to that, they worked at The Beanstalk Group, starting as a Manager and progressing to roles such as Director, AVP, and Vice President of Brand Management. Nicole played a crucial role in developing brand extension programs for various clients like Procter & Gamble, Salma Hayek, and Carmindy.

Nicole's early career includes positions at Victoria's Secret, where they served as the Beauty Marketing Operations Manager, and Elizabeth Arden, where they worked as a Global Marketing Manager.

Overall, Nicole Desir's work experience demonstrates their expertise in brand management, marketing, and business development across multiple industries.

Nicole Desir has a diverse education history. In 1986, they attended Brooklyn Technical High School, where they studied Graphic Communications and graduated in 1990. Afterward, they pursued their Bachelor of Arts degree in English Language and Literature/Letters at the University at Albany, SUNY. Nicole attended from 1990 to 1994. In 1994, they continued their studies at the same institution and earned a Master of Arts degree in English Critical Theory in 1996. Nicole then took a brief period of study at Université Paris-Sorbonne in 1993, details of which are not specified. In 2008, they participated in an Advanced Management Program at Babson College, with a focus on Omnicom University.
